AUGUSTA, Ga. - Mr. Cary Kyler, 39, of 954 14th Ave., entered into rest on Wednesday, November 25, 2008 at the Medical College of Georgia Hospital. Funeral services will be held this Friday, December 5, 2008 at 11 a.m. at City of Refuge Church with Pastor Sullivan Bush officiating. Interment will be in the church cemetery. Visitation will be today from 2 to 7 p.m. at C.A. Reid, Sr. Memorial Funeral Home. Mr. Kyler was a 1988 graduate of Lucy Laney High School and was currently working at Sherwin Williams Paint Company, where he was an operations manager. Cary was a faithful member of City of Refuge Church, where he was an active Deacon, Trustee, Choir Member, and he also helped out with youths. He served three years in the United States Marines. He leaves to cherish his memory: a loving and devoted mother, Alvenia Kyler; his father, Willie Kyler, both of Augusta; three sisters, Sonya (Maurice) Dent of Evans, Karen Kyler, and Lisa Proctor, both of Augusta; three brothers, Derrick Kyler of Hephzibah, Frederick (Bettina) Kyler of North Augusta, and Gregory Kyler of Baltimore, Md.; his maternal grandmother, Rosa Gibson; five nephews, three nieces, and a host of aunts, cousins, other relatives, and friends.
